VW GTI Compression Ratio Calculator
Calculate static and trapped compression ratio, displacement, chamber
volume, and the effects of head milling or a spacer.
Input notes
-
Values may contain arithmetic expressions. For example,
80.5 + Inch(0.020). -
Connecting-rod length and intake closing angle are used to calculate
trapped compression ratio. -
Piston clearance and top-ring height calculate the volume above the
top ring and below the piston crown. -
Enter piston-dish volume as a negative number for a domed piston.
Use a negative deck-height value when the piston protrudes above the
block deck. -
Spacer thickness is the change from the entered gasket/head position,
not necessarily the spacer’s full physical thickness.
